Sorry for thread crashing but have to ask if I where to put one of them on my commodore would it pass a rwc as It doesn't appear to have any crash padding like the original wheel had or would it have to be a HDT commodore originally to pass with 1 of those wheels on it? Every other commodore I've taken for rwc with a sports wheel on it has been knocked sometimes I've been told I should change it and been given the rwc but officially it had the original wheel on it.


The Momo wheels had to comply to ADRs of the day, I have never been knocked back on my momo wheels 1x380mm 1x350mm that includes being blue slipped, engineered & an RTA random rego check inspection.

I think Momo complied with a Euro standard which is accepted as an equivalent standard in Australia
but it does make me wonder how Brock/HDT got away with no horn pad when every factory Commodore had a horn pad.
I fit one to my momo, just for my own safety.... I dread to think what would happen to my skull if my head smashed into that wheel in crash. I ended up fitting a SV5000 horn pad to my Monte Carlo - not a perfect fit, but looks ok
